Tip on Choosing MRI Programs

MRI technologists’ challenging yet fulfilling tasks require them to be highly trained professionals. This is why sifting through the MRI programs offered left and right these days is very essential. You have to find the one that could provide you with the right skills and sufficient knowledge as required by the job.

When choosing online MRI programs, you first have to check if it is approved by the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ists for structured education. The ARRT is the major governing body of radiologic technologists. They are the certifying board of MRI technologists, which means you go to them to apply for a license.

The next consideration would be the program itself. Know what’s included in the MRI programs presented to you. Aside from the modules that you have to learn, will they also provide you with educational supplements like printable references, video tutorials, and review questions? Will they also give you a mock test to prepare you for the certification exam?

The other and most important thing to consider is clinical training. Not all MRI programs provide free clinical training for their students. Clinical training is a requirement before you become eligible to take the MRI certification exams. Clinical training may be performed at a hospital, clinic, or an independent diagnostic center where an MRI is used to help diagnose a patient’s disease. Students are required to observe how a licensed MRI technologist handles the job. When the students are ready, they will be given a chance to handle the device themselves.
